Martha Argerich plays Bartók 3

Rotterdam Philharmonic Orchestra

Unrivaled pianist at 83 years young and the peak of her abilities.

'Stunningly beautiful', 'improbably refined': NRC reviewer Joep Stapel gave Martha Argerich's concert with the Rotterdam Philharmonic a place of honor in his classical top five of 2022. In the first spot, he listed a premiere by Joey Roukens, also with our orchestra. The legendary Argerich and the brilliant Roukens now come together in one evening, with Dvořák to top it off. The concert of 2024? Just might be.

programme

Roukens New work (commissioned, world premiere) | Bartók Third Piano Concerto | Dvořák Ninth Symphony

credits

Lahav Shani conductor | Martha Argerich piano
